Top Genre Film Festivals to Attend This Year
This year, cinephiles and filmmakers alike have a plethora of exciting genre film festivals to choose from. Each festival brings its unique flavor and focus, showcasing a variety of films that push the boundaries of creativity. Here are some of the top genre film festivals you won't want to miss:
- Sitges Film Festival (Spain) - Renowned for its focus on fantasy and horror, Sitges is a must-attend for genre enthusiasts. With a rich history dating back to 1968, it showcases both classic and contemporary films.
- Fantastic Fest (USA) - Held in Austin, Texas, this festival is a haven for the unusual and bizarre. It features an eclectic mix of horror, sci-fi, action, and fantasy films, often accompanied by engaging panels and events.
- Toronto After Dark Film Festival (Canada) - Celebrating cult and genre films, Toronto After Dark is known for its thrilling line-up of horror, sci-fi, and action films. It's a fantastic platform for indie filmmakers.
- FrightFest (UK) - As one of the leading horror film festivals in the world, FrightFest is a must for horror aficionados. It showcases an array of new films and provides a platform for emerging filmmakers in the genre.
- AFI Fest (USA) - While not exclusively genre-focused, AFI Fest often features standout films from various genres, including horror and fantasy, making it a significant event on the festival circuit.

How to Choose the Right Genre Film Festival

Choosing the right genre film festival can be a daunting task, especially with so many options available. Whether you're a filmmaker looking to showcase your work or a film lover eager to discover unique stories, there are several factors to consider:
- Identify Your Interests: Consider what genres resonate with you the most. Some festivals focus on horror, while others may highlight sci-fi, fantasy, or even experimental films. Understanding your preferences will help narrow down your options.
- Research the Festival's Reputation: Look into the history and reputation of the festival. Established festivals often attract industry professionals and provide excellent networking opportunities, while newer festivals may focus more on indie films and emerging talent.
- Check the Line-Up: Review the films showcased in previous editions of the festival. This will give you an idea of the types of films featured and whether they align with your interests. Many festivals also provide sneak peeks of their upcoming line-ups, which can be beneficial.
- Consider Location and Accessibility: Think about the location of the festival and how easy it is for you to attend. Some festivals may be held in vibrant cities with plenty of attractions, while others might take place in remote areas.
- Engagement Opportunities: Look for festivals that offer panels, Q&A sessions, and workshops. These interactive opportunities can enhance your experience and allow for deeper connections with filmmakers and fellow cinephiles.
By considering these factors, you can select a festival that aligns with your interests, making your attendance a rewarding experience. Remember, the right festival can provide not only entertainment but also valuable insights into the world of genre filmmaking.
